Misonix has entered into a new, three year distribution agreement with Varlix Mexico (Varlix), for the distribution of the SonaStar ultrasonic surgical aspirator and the BoneScalpel ultrasonic bone cutter. The agreement provides Varlix with the rights to sell in Mexico and includes minimum purchase requirements

Varlix, with expertise in neuro and spine surgery, has been introducing medical devices and capital equipment to the Mexican surgical marketplace on a regular basis.

Misonix said that SonaStar is used by neuro and general surgeons for removal of both hard and soft tumors while sparing most vessels. In addition, OsteoSculpt bone sculpting technology can be employed with the SonaStar to safely remove osseous structures, thus providing access to the surgical site.

The BoneScalpel is a tissue specific osteotomy device capable of making precise cuts through bone and hard tissue, while largely preserving delicate soft tissue structures. It offers the convenience and speed of a power instrument without the danger associated with rotary sharps, said the company.
